This is an automated email from the ASF dual-hosted git repository.
ggregory p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/commons-jcs.git
The following commit(s) were added to refs/heads/master by this push:
new af542135 Don't initialize an instance or static variable to its
default value
new f300e6fb Merge branch 'master' of
https://gitbox.apache.org/repos/asf/commons-jcs
af542135 is described below
commit af5421359783131f8b70b804d9e77780eabd36d4
Author: Gary Gregory <[email protected]>
AuthorDate: Fri Oct 27 10:04:56 2023 -0400
Don't initialize an instance or static variable to its default value
---
.../jcs/auxiliary/javagroups/JavaGroupsCacheAttributes.java | 4 ++--
.../jcs/auxiliary/javagroups/JavaGroupsCacheAttributes.java | 4 ++--
.../auxiliary/lateral/javagroups/LateralCacheJGListener.java | 2 +-
checkstyle.xml | 1 +
.../lateral/socket/tcp/TCPLateralCacheAttributes.java | 2 +-
.../apache/commons/jcs/access/PartitionedCacheAccess.java | 2 +-
.../lateral/socket/udp/LateralCacheUDPListener.java | 2 +-
.../auxiliary/lateral/xmlrpc/LateralCacheXMLRPCListener.java | 2 +-
.../lateral/xmlrpc/LateralXMLRPCReceiverConnection.java | 2 +-
.../apache/commons/jcs/engine/memory/arc/ARCMemoryCache.java | 12 ++++++------
10 files changed, 17 insertions(+), 16 deletions(-)
diff --git
a/auxiliary-builds/javagroups/src/java/org/apache/commons/jcs/auxiliary/javagroups/JavaGroupsCacheAttributes.java
b/auxiliary-builds/javagroups/src/java/org/apache/commons/jcs/auxiliary/javagroups/JavaGroupsCacheAttributes.java
index 4e861664..b59c9047 100644
---
a/auxiliary-builds/javagroups/src/java/org/apache/commons/jcs/auxiliary/javagroups/JavaGroupsCacheAttributes.java
+++
b/auxiliary-builds/javagroups/src/java/org/apache/commons/jcs/auxiliary/javagroups/JavaGroupsCacheAttributes.java
@@ -49,8 +49,8 @@ public class JavaGroupsCacheAttributes implements
AuxiliaryCacheAttributes
private String name;
private String channelFactoryClassName = "org.javagroups.JChannelFactory";
- private String channelProperties = null;
- private boolean getFromPeers = false;
+ private String channelProperties;
+ private boolean getFromPeers;
public String getChannelFactoryClassName()
{
diff --git
a/auxiliary-builds/jdk14/src/java/org/apache/commons/jcs/auxiliary/javagroups/JavaGroupsCacheAttributes.java
b/auxiliary-builds/jdk14/src/java/org/apache/commons/jcs/auxiliary/javagroups/JavaGroupsCacheAttributes.java
index bdd25bae..1959d0b1 100644
---
a/auxiliary-builds/jdk14/src/java/org/apache/commons/jcs/auxiliary/javagroups/JavaGroupsCacheAttributes.java
+++
b/auxiliary-builds/jdk14/src/java/org/apache/commons/jcs/auxiliary/javagroups/JavaGroupsCacheAttributes.java
@@ -46,9 +46,9 @@ public class JavaGroupsCacheAttributes
{
private String channelFactoryClassName = "org.jgroups.JChannelFactory";
- private String channelProperties = null;
+ private String channelProperties;
- private boolean getFromPeers = false;
+ private boolean getFromPeers;
public String getChannelFactoryClassName()
{
diff --git
a/auxiliary-builds/jdk14/src/java/org/apache/commons/jcs/auxiliary/lateral/javagroups/LateralCacheJGListener.java
b/auxiliary-builds/jdk14/src/java/org/apache/commons/jcs/auxiliary/lateral/javagroups/LateralCacheJGListener.java
index ae41b0a3..3066b359 100644
---
a/auxiliary-builds/jdk14/src/java/org/apache/commons/jcs/auxiliary/lateral/javagroups/LateralCacheJGListener.java
+++
b/auxiliary-builds/jdk14/src/java/org/apache/commons/jcs/auxiliary/lateral/javagroups/LateralCacheJGListener.java
@@ -60,7 +60,7 @@ public class LateralCacheJGListener
private ILateralCacheAttributes ilca;
- private int puts = 0;
+ private int puts;
/**
* Only need one since it does work for all regions, just reference by
diff --git a/checkstyle.xml b/checkstyle.xml
index 10abc992..16c430ad 100644
--- a/checkstyle.xml
+++ b/checkstyle.xml
@@ -42,6 +42,7 @@
<module name="TreeWalker">
+ <module name="ExplicitInitializationCheck" />
<property name="cacheFile" value="${checkstyle.cache.file}" />
<!-- ************************************************************** -->
diff --git
a/commons-jcs3-core/src/main/java/org/apache/commons/jcs3/auxiliary/lateral/socket/tcp/TCPLateralCacheAttributes.java
b/commons-jcs3-core/src/main/java/org/apache/commons/jcs3/auxiliary/lateral/socket/tcp/TCPLateralCacheAttributes.java
index adba78c0..d3be8cd7 100644
---
a/commons-jcs3-core/src/main/java/org/apache/commons/jcs3/auxiliary/lateral/socket/tcp/TCPLateralCacheAttributes.java
+++
b/commons-jcs3-core/src/main/java/org/apache/commons/jcs3/auxiliary/lateral/socket/tcp/TCPLateralCacheAttributes.java
@@ -82,7 +82,7 @@ public class TCPLateralCacheAttributes
private boolean udpDiscoveryEnabled = DEFAULT_UDP_DISCOVERY_ENABLED;
/** udp datagram TTL */
- private int udpTTL = 0;
+ private int udpTTL;
/** can we put */
private boolean allowPut = DEFAULT_ALLOW_GET;
diff --git
a/commons-jcs3-sandbox/commons-jcs3-partitioned/src/main/java/org/apache/commons/jcs/access/PartitionedCacheAccess.java
b/commons-jcs3-sandbox/commons-jcs3-partitioned/src/main/java/org/apache/commons/jcs/access/PartitionedCacheAccess.java
index e7165fa7..14f48909 100644
---
a/commons-jcs3-sandbox/commons-jcs3-partitioned/src/main/java/org/apache/commons/jcs/access/PartitionedCacheAccess.java
+++
b/commons-jcs3-sandbox/commons-jcs3-partitioned/src/main/java/org/apache/commons/jcs/access/PartitionedCacheAccess.java
@@ -78,7 +78,7 @@ public class PartitionedCacheAccess<K, V>
private ICacheAccess<K, V>[] partitions;
/** Is the class initialized. */
- private boolean initialized = false;
+ private boolean initialized;
/** Sets default properties heading and group. */
public PartitionedCacheAccess()
diff --git
a/src/experimental/org/apache/commons/jcs/auxiliary/lateral/socket/udp/LateralCacheUDPListener.java
b/src/experimental/org/apache/commons/jcs/auxiliary/lateral/socket/udp/LateralCacheUDPListener.java
index 5de464c0..52949407 100644
---
a/src/experimental/org/apache/commons/jcs/auxiliary/lateral/socket/udp/LateralCacheUDPListener.java
+++
b/src/experimental/org/apache/commons/jcs/auxiliary/lateral/socket/udp/LateralCacheUDPListener.java
@@ -49,7 +49,7 @@ public class LateralCacheUDPListener implements
ILateralCacheListener, Serializa
// instance vars
private LateralUDPReceiver receiver;
private ILateralCacheAttributes ilca;
- private boolean inited = false;
+ private boolean inited;
/**
diff --git
a/src/experimental/org/apache/commons/jcs/auxiliary/lateral/xmlrpc/LateralCacheXMLRPCListener.java
b/src/experimental/org/apache/commons/jcs/auxiliary/lateral/xmlrpc/LateralCacheXMLRPCListener.java
index 4faec7e0..53c9d76d 100644
---
a/src/experimental/org/apache/commons/jcs/auxiliary/lateral/xmlrpc/LateralCacheXMLRPCListener.java
+++
b/src/experimental/org/apache/commons/jcs/auxiliary/lateral/xmlrpc/LateralCacheXMLRPCListener.java
@@ -49,7 +49,7 @@ public class LateralCacheXMLRPCListener implements
ILateralCacheXMLRPCListener,
// instance vars
private LateralXMLRPCReceiver receiver;
private ILateralCacheAttributes ilca;
- private boolean inited = false;
+ private boolean inited;
/**
diff --git
a/src/experimental/org/apache/commons/jcs/auxiliary/lateral/xmlrpc/LateralXMLRPCReceiverConnection.java
b/src/experimental/org/apache/commons/jcs/auxiliary/lateral/xmlrpc/LateralXMLRPCReceiverConnection.java
index 2171b238..58a07957 100644
---
a/src/experimental/org/apache/commons/jcs/auxiliary/lateral/xmlrpc/LateralXMLRPCReceiverConnection.java
+++
b/src/experimental/org/apache/commons/jcs/auxiliary/lateral/xmlrpc/LateralXMLRPCReceiverConnection.java
@@ -44,7 +44,7 @@ public class LateralXMLRPCReceiverConnection implements
XmlRpcHandler, IXMLRPCCo
private ILateralCacheXMLRPCListener ilcl;
- private int puts = 0;
+ private int puts;
/**
* Constructor for the LateralXMLRPCReceiverConnection object
diff --git
a/src/experimental/org/apache/commons/jcs/engine/memory/arc/ARCMemoryCache.java
b/src/experimental/org/apache/commons/jcs/engine/memory/arc/ARCMemoryCache.java
index e38568be..f1754dc7 100644
---
a/src/experimental/org/apache/commons/jcs/engine/memory/arc/ARCMemoryCache.java
+++
b/src/experimental/org/apache/commons/jcs/engine/memory/arc/ARCMemoryCache.java
@@ -54,7 +54,7 @@ public class ARCMemoryCache
// private int[] loc = new int[0];
// maximum size
- private int maxSize = 0;
+ private int maxSize;
private DoubleLinkedList T1 = new DoubleLinkedList();
@@ -77,17 +77,17 @@ public class ARCMemoryCache
protected static final int _B2_ = 4;
// ideal size of T1
- private int target_T1 = 0;
+ private int target_T1;
private ConcurrentHashMap map = new ConcurrentHashMap();
- private int cnt = 0;
+ private int cnt;
- private int hitCnt = 0;
+ private int hitCnt;
- private int missCnt = 0;
+ private int missCnt;
- private int putCnt = 0;
+ private int putCnt;
/**
* Default constructor.